Output 987657663cd84624023a35b9578f839bad9d5e9059d40330b7963280dc78595e:0

value
7703315
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31fe4325efe282819aaea88de5e261d4c9a3aba7 OP_EQUALVERIFY OP_CHECKSIG
address
15ZLhrXL3zH3qYtroxTo5K9yVd8wdszUA3
transaction
987657663cd84624023a35b9578f839bad9d5e9059d40330b7963280dc78595e
spent
true